Transaction 7818b87860ff692bb566b9e48ca110136490d4315030ef92d579baaa9368c9d1
1 Input
2 Outputs
- 7818b87860ff692bb566b9e48ca110136490d4315030ef92d579baaa9368c9d1:0
- 7818b87860ff692bb566b9e48ca110136490d4315030ef92d579baaa9368c9d1:1
value 280886
address 1DMeZBM6AaWfhgcziWHVWNtgpdQV72oQmi
value 3988100
address 18MSXyzxoA4Fni932ZB5c5Xi398Mb4X47K